What is Wool Interlock Fabric?

Interlock fabric is a type of knit fabric that features two layers of fabric intertwined together in a double-knit pattern. This unique structure provides a thicker, sturdier fabric with a smooth texture on both sides. When wool is used in the interlock knit, it results in wool interlock fabric, offering the benefits of both warmth and elasticity.

The main feature of wool interlock fabric lies in its softness and durability, as well as its inherent moisture-wicking and temperature-regulating properties. Wool’s natural ability to breathe ensures comfort, while the interlock knit adds strength and stretch. This fabric is versatile, suitable for a variety of uses, and is especially known for its luxurious finish.

Common Uses of Wool Interlock Fabric

The versatility of wool interlock fabric makes it ideal for various applications:

Apparel

Wool interlock is commonly used for comfortable and stylish garments like sweaters, cardigans, dresses, and activewear. Its stretch and softness make it a go-to fabric for layering in colder months.

Bedding

The fabric’s warmth and breathability make it perfect for blankets, duvet covers, and mattress covers, ensuring a cozy, restful sleep.

Upholstery

With its durability and luxurious feel, it’s an excellent choice for furniture upholstery, adding both elegance and comfort to home decor.

Accessories

Wool interlock fabric is also used to create scarves, hats, and gloves, providing warmth while maintaining a soft texture.

Mohair Interlock Fabric

Mohair Interlock Fabric

  • Product Features: Crafted from the silky fibers of Angora goats, mohair offers a distinctive glossy texture and impressive luster. It is incredibly durable and possesses excellent insulating properties.
  • Applicable Scenes: Often found in luxury clothing lines and high-end upholstery, mohair adds a sense of refinement and sophistication. Its sheen and resilience make it suitable for evening gowns, formal jackets, and elegant interior furnishings.
Alpaca Wool Interlock Fabric

Alpaca Wool Interlock Fabric

  • Product Features: Derived from alpacas, this fabric is known for being hypoallergenic and exceptionally soft. Alpaca wool is lighter than traditional sheep wool but offers superior insulation, keeping wearers warm without feeling heavy.
  • Applicable Scenes: Excellent for winter accessories like hats, gloves, and scarves, as well as for cozy yet stylish outerwear. Its lightness and warmth make it particularly appealing for those who prefer lightweight, high-performance fabrics.
Vicuna Wool Interlock Fabric

Vicuna Wool Interlock Fabric

  • Product Features: Considered one of the rarest and finest wool types, vicuna wool is incredibly soft and lightweight. It has natural resistance to water and dust, along with excellent thermal insulation.
  • Applicable Scenes: Reserved for premium garments and exclusive home decor pieces, vicuna wool interlock fabric is used in bespoke suits, high-fashion coats, and luxurious bedding. Its exclusivity and unparalleled quality position it at the pinnacle of textile luxury.
